Fairmont - second night free promotion

A good deal if you can use it:

http://fairmont.com/secondnightfree/

"One good return deserves another. That's why, if you stay at any participating Fairmont hotel between October 1st and December 22nd*, we'll return your investment with a complimentary second night. This is an exclusive Fairmont President's Club member offer."

"Offer is subject to availability and limited blackout dates at time of reservation for double occupancy in a Fairmont room. Free night must accompany one paying night at rate of the day at one of the participating hotels. Offer available at City hotels for check-in on a Friday or Saturday night only; Resorts are available for check-in Sunday through Wednesday. Stay must be paid in full at time of reservation. Valid for one stay only for all consecutive nights at one hotel (regardless of the number of times the guests checks out and in during their stay). Offer can not be combined with other promotions or offers. Fairmont President's Club certificates are not applicable for this promotion.
Valid from October 1 to December 22, 2005. "
